PLANET partners with pay card provider

A Directo pay card program promises increased productivity on paydays, as workers do not take extended breaks or leave the job site early to wait in line to cash payroll checks. Directo’s FDIC-insured bank accounts are opened at the workplace, without a credit check.

“PLANET is very excited about this new partnership with Directo, which serves to affirm our commitment to deliver unparalleled value to our membership,” states PLANET CEO Tanya Tolpegin. “This new program provides real savings and benefits to our members by significantly reducing payroll costs. And, it is a valuable employee retention tool, giving employees the ease and safety of direct payroll deposits.”

The Directo program will particularly interest PLANET members who employ workers with H-2B visas. These workers typically do not have a U.S.-based bank account. Most have limited English language skills, making payroll check cashing and money transfers an expensive, frustrating, and potentially dangerous experience. Directo implementation teams have extensive experience in overcoming barriers and implementing the program to Hispanics, using Spanish-language collateral and bilingual enrollment rallies that result in high acceptance rates.

“Directo is a terrific fit for green industry employers who often have significant payday challenges with worker productivity and payroll distribution,” says Bob Howe, president and CEO of Directo. “Directo pay cards allow them to maximize productivity through direct deposit participation while providing a valued benefit to their employees.”

Jack Ingels named educator of the year

Recipients of the annual AEF Outstanding Educator of the Year Award are an exceptional group of people, who have shown commitment both inside and beyond the classroom. This year’s recipient — Jack E. Ingels, professor at State University of New York (SUNY), Cobleskill campus — is no exception.

Ingel’s has been a professor at the SUNY College of Agriculture and Technology at Cobleskill since 1978 and was responsible for developing its landscape program. He has served as the chairman of the department of plant science, and chair of the department’s committees on landscape curriculum and landscape facilities development.

Ingels is an academic advisor and a high-intensity advisor to at-risk students. He believes strongly in the traditional role of the university as a leader in the development of new methods and ideologies, and wants graduates to be initiators and innovators within the industry, not just industrious followers.

PLANET congratulates Ingels on his accomplishments, his passion for the industry, and his advocacy for the students in the green industry.

April is National Lawn Care Month

April is the time to celebrate the beauty and benefits of a professionally installed and maintained lawn. In honor of this annual tradition, PLANET offers several promotional resources — a press release to share with your local media, and members can log in to the Member Center for specific tips on how to get the word out, and links to five newly developed lawn care brochures that contain information to help address consumers' questions and concerns. The brochures cover how to select a lawn care service, the benefits of turf, lawn care products and services, and water-quality issues.

OSHA safety poster available online

The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) has an updated version of the OSHA “It’s the Law” poster. The poster, which is free of charge, is available in English and Spanish and can also be ordered from the OSHA publications office at (202) 693-1888 or (800) 321-OSHA. The OSHA poster must be displayed in every workplace in America. The previous version of the poster is still valid.
